Full Journal pdf1999-04-13 House Journal Page 0784 CERTIFICATION OF THE JOURNAL Representative Green moved and asked unanimous consent that the journal for the 84th legislative day and House Journal Supplement No.3 be approved as certified by the Chief Clerk. There being no objection, it was so ordered. * * * * * Representative Dyson introduced Margaret Green and Jonathan Green, Guest Pages, from Eagle River. MESSAGES FROM THE GOVERNOR HJR 12 A message dated April 12, 1999, was read stating the Governor is transmitting the engrossed and enrolled copies of the following resolution to the Lieutenant Governor's office for permanent filing: SENATE CS FOR CS FOR HOUSE JOINT RESOLUTION NO. 12(FIN) Relating to federal claims against funds obtained by settlement of state tobacco litigation. Legislative Resolve No. 5 HJR 21 A message dated April 12, 1999, was read stating the Governor is transmitting the engrossed and enrolled copies of the following resolution to the Lieutenant Governor's office for permanent filing: HOUSE JOINT RESOLUTION NO. 21 Relating to new evaluation and selection criteria for military base realignment and closure actions.
